Understanding the Basics of a VPN Server
Introduction
In an age where digital privacy and security are paramount, understanding the technology that protects our online activities is essential. A Virtual Private Network (VPN) server stands out as a key player in safeguarding our internet interactions. Whether you’re a business professional seeking secure remote access, or a private user aiming to bypass geo-restrictions and maintain anonymity, knowledge about VPN servers can greatly enhance your digital experience. This article delves into the core aspects of VPN servers, elucidating their functionalities, benefits, and how to choose the right one for your needs.
The advent of VPN technology has revolutionized the way we navigate the internet by providing a secure and private path for our data to travel. From encryption techniques to tunneling protocols, VPN servers offer a range of features designed to protect sensitive information and maintain user confidentiality. By exploring the basics of VPN servers, we can unlock the full potential of a secure and unrestricted online presence.
Understanding the Basics of a VPN Server
What is a VPN Server and How Does It Work?
To grasp the essence of a VPN server, you first need to understand its core functionality. A VPN server, short for Virtual Private Network server, acts as a secure conduit between your device and the internet. When your device connects to a VPN server, all of your online traffic is routed through this server, masking your original IP address and encrypting your data. This makes it difficult for any third party to monitor your activities or intercept sensitive information.
Explanation of VPN Server Functions
The primary role of a VPN server is to facilitate secure, private, and anonymous browsing. Here are some essential functions of a VPN server:
- Data Encryption: Encrypts all the data passing between your device and the internet, ensuring that even if the data is intercepted, it cannot be deciphered by unauthorized parties.
- IP Address Masking: Replaces your actual IP address with the server’s IP address, which helps in maintaining your anonymity and preventing location tracking.
- Access Control: Allows you to bypass geographic restrictions and censorship by connecting to a server in a different location.
- User Authentication: Ensures that only authorized users can connect to the network, thereby enhancing security.
Encryption and Tunneling
VPN servers employ two vital techniques to protect your data: encryption and tunneling. Encryption means converting your data into a code to prevent unauthorized access. Tunneling involves creating a secure tunnel through which your encrypted data passes. This tunnel can be established using various protocols, ensuring that your data remains secure even while traversing less secure networks.
Here’s how encryption and tunneling work together:
- Data Packet Encryption: When data is sent from your device, it is divided into packets. Each packet is encrypted to keep the contents hidden.
- Tunnel Creation: A tunnel is set up between your device and the VPN server, ensuring that the encrypted packets travel securely without being exposed to attacks.
- Data Decryption: Upon reaching the VPN server, the encrypted data packets are decrypted and sent to the internet destination. Responses from the destination follow the same process in reverse.
Types of VPN Protocols
Different VPN protocols offer various levels of security, speed, and compatibility. Here are some commonly used VPN protocols:
- PPTP (Point-to-Point Tunneling Protocol): One of the oldest protocols, PPTP is easy to set up but offers basic security and is relatively fast. It is best suited for users who prioritize speed over high-level security.
- L2TP/IPsec (Layer 2 Tunneling Protocol with Internet Protocol Security): Offers better security than PPTP by combining L2TP and IPsec encryption. However, it can be slower due to the double encapsulation process.
- OpenVPN: Known for its robust security and versatility, OpenVPN uses SSL/TLS for key exchange and is open-source, allowing extensive customization. It is widely regarded as one of the most secure protocols.
- SSTP (Secure Socket Tunneling Protocol): Developed by Microsoft, SSTP provides good security and is ideal for use on Windows operating systems. It uses SSL/TLS, making it effective against NAT (Network Address Translation) and firewall restrictions.
- IKEv2/IPsec (Internet Key Exchange version 2 with IPsec): Offers a good balance between speed and security. It’s particularly useful for mobile users because it maintains a VPN connection even when the connection is disrupted or when switching networks.
Each protocol has its strengths and weaknesses, making it essential to choose one that aligns with your specific needs. For instance, if security is your top priority, OpenVPN is an excellent choice. Conversely, if speed is crucial, PPTP might be more suitable.
Understanding the Basics of a VPN Server
A VPN server is an indispensable tool for anyone wanting to enhance their online security, privacy, and access. By grasping its fundamental roles, the functions it performs, and the various protocols involved, you can make informed decisions on using this technology to meet your specific needs. Whether you are an individual looking to protect your personal data or a business needing secure remote access, understanding how a VPN server works is the essential first step.
Benefits of Using a VPN Server
Enhanced Security and Privacy
One of the most significant benefits of using a VPN server is the enhanced security and privacy it offers. In today’s digital age, our online activities are constantly exposed to various threats, including hackers, cybercriminals, and even ISPs (Internet Service Providers) who may monitor and log your browsing behavior. A VPN server provides a robust line of defense by encrypting your internet traffic. This encryption transforms your data into a secure code that is incredibly difficult for unauthorized parties to decipher.
Additionally, a VPN server masks your IP address, replacing it with the IP address of the VPN server. This obfuscation makes it challenging for third parties to track your online activities or determine your actual physical location. By routing your internet traffic through a VPN server, you effectively cloak your online presence, ensuring that your sensitive information remains confidential and protected.
Access to Restricted Content
Another compelling advantage of using a VPN server is the ability to access geo-restricted content. Many websites and streaming platforms limit access based on geographic location. For instance, streaming services like Netflix, Hulu, and BBC iPlayer offer different libraries of content depending on the viewer’s country. Similarly, certain websites or online services may be entirely blocked in specific regions or countries.
A VPN server allows you to bypass these restrictions by providing you with an IP address from a different location. For example, if you are in Europe but want to access content available only to users in the United States, you can connect to a VPN server based in the U.S. This connection tricks the destination website or service into believing that you are accessing it from the permissible region, thereby granting you access to the desired content.
This feature is particularly useful for travelers who wish to access local services from their home country while abroad, or for individuals in regions with strict internet censorship. By using a VPN server, you can experience the internet without borders, enjoying unrestricted access to information and entertainment.
Secure Remote Access
VPN servers play a crucial role in enabling secure remote access for both businesses and individuals. In the corporate world, many organizations rely on VPN servers to provide their employees with secure access to the company’s internal network from remote locations. This capability is especially important in the era of remote work and telecommuting, where employees need to access corporate resources, databases, and applications securely from their homes or while traveling.
By using a VPN server, businesses ensure that any sensitive data transmitted between the employee’s device and the corporate network is encrypted and safe from eavesdropping or interception by malicious actors. Therefore, VPN servers help maintain the integrity and confidentiality of corporate information.
For individuals, VPN servers offer the convenience of accessing private home networks or personal devices securely from remote locations. For example, you may want to access files stored on your home computer while you are away on vacation. By connecting to your home network through a VPN server, you can securely retrieve these files without exposing your data to potential security risks.
In summary, VPN servers are indispensable tools for enhancing online security and privacy, bypassing geographic restrictions, and enabling secure remote access. Whether you are an individual seeking to protect your personal data or a business aiming to safeguard corporate resources, leveraging a VPN server can provide you with a streamlined, secure, and versatile internet experience.
Choosing the Right VPN Server
Factors to Consider
Choosing the right VPN server is crucial for ensuring an optimal balance between security, speed, and ease of use. Here are some key factors to consider when selecting a VPN server:
Speed
The connection speed of a VPN server is one of the primary concerns for any user. A slow VPN can lead to frustrating delays and buffering, especially when streaming videos or playing online games. Look for VPN service providers known for their fast and stable connections. Generally, the closer the VPN server is to your physical location, the better the speed will be.
Security Features
Security is at the heart of what a VPN server offers. Ensure that the VPN service provides strong encryption standards (like AES-256), a no-logs policy, and advanced security features such as a kill switch, DNS leak protection, and multi-factor authentication. This will safeguard your sensitive data and maintain your privacy.
User Interface and Compatibility
A user-friendly interface can make a world of difference, especially if you are not tech-savvy. Opt for a VPN server that has an intuitive design and is easy to navigate. Additionally, verify that the VPN is compatible with the devices and operating systems you use, such as Windows, macOS, Android, iOS, and even some smart TVs or routers.
Customer Support
Reliable customer support can be a lifesaver in case you run into issues with your VPN. Look for VPN providers that offer 24/7 customer support through multiple channels, including live chat, email, and phone. Check user reviews to gauge the quality of their support services.
Cost
While there are free VPN options available, they often come with limitations on speed, data usage, and security. Paid VPNs usually offer better performance and more robust features. Consider your budget and evaluate the subscription plans available. Many top VPN providers offer discounts for long-term commitments, so you can save money in the long run.
Top VPN Server Providers
There are numerous VPN server providers in the market, but a few of them stand out due to their features, reliability, and customer satisfaction. Here are some of the top VPN server providers:
ExpressVPN
ExpressVPN is known for its blazing-fast speeds, robust security features, and wide server network spanning 94 countries. It offers strong encryption, a no-logs policy, and excellent customer support. ExpressVPN is compatible with various devices and platforms, making it a go-to choice for many users.
NordVPN
NordVPN is renowned for its high-level security features, including double encryption and CyberSec to block ads and malware. With over 5,400 servers in 59 countries, it provides fast and reliable connections. NordVPN also offers a user-friendly interface and excellent customer support.
CyberGhost
CyberGhost is a great option for those new to VPNs, thanks to its easy-to-use interface and step-by-step guides. It offers robust security features, a no-logs policy, and a vast server network with over 7,000 servers in 90 countries. CyberGhost also provides excellent value for money with competitive pricing plans.
Surfshark
Surfshark stands out for its unlimited simultaneous connections, making it ideal for families or small businesses. It offers solid security features, fast speeds, and a no-logs policy. Surfshark has a growing network of servers in 65 countries and provides an intuitive user interface along with competitive pricing.
Setting Up Your Own VPN Server
If you prefer more control over your VPN experience, setting up your own VPN server is a viable option. Here’s a basic walkthrough on how to set up a VPN server at home or for your business:
Choose Your Hardware and Software
Select a server device that will handle the VPN. This could be a dedicated server, a router with VPN capabilities, or even a Raspberry Pi. For software, consider using an open-source VPN solution like OpenVPN. Ensure that your hardware can handle the encryption and data traffic expected.
Install the VPN Software
Download and install the VPN software on your chosen server device. Follow the installation instructions provided by the software provider. For OpenVPN, you can find detailed guides and configuration files on their official website.
Configure the VPN Server
Once the software is installed, you’ll need to configure it. This involves setting up server-client certificates, choosing encryption methods, and configuring network settings. Each VPN software has its own configuration steps, so refer to the software’s documentation for precise instructions.
Set Up Client Devices
After setting up the server, you’ll need to configure the client devices that will connect to the VPN. This typically involves installing the same VPN software or a compatible client on each device and importing configuration files or certificates. Test the connection from each client to ensure everything is working correctly.
Maintain and Monitor
Regularly update your VPN software to ensure you have the latest security patches and features. Monitor the server for performance issues or unauthorized access attempts. Regular maintenance will help keep your VPN running efficiently and securely.
By carefully considering the factors above, exploring reputable providers, and following the steps to set up your own VPN server, you can greatly enhance your online security and privacy. With the right VPN server, you can enjoy secure, unrestricted access to the internet from anywhere in the world.
Conclusion
In today’s digital age, understanding and utilizing a VPN server has become essential for both personal and professional use. As we’ve discussed, a VPN server offers myriad benefits ranging from enhanced security and privacy to providing access to restricted content and secure remote access. By employing encryption and tunneling techniques, VPN servers ensure that your online activities remain confidential and protected from prying eyes.
Choosing the right VPN server requires careful consideration of various factors such as the speed of connection, level of security features, and ease of use. The market offers a variety of reputable VPN server providers, each tailored to meet different needs and preferences. For those who prefer more control and customization, setting up your own VPN server is a viable option, allowing for personalized security settings and privacy features.
In summary, investing time to understand VPN servers can significantly enhance your digital experience. By selecting the appropriate VPN solution and leveraging its capabilities, you can ensure your online presence is secure, private, and unrestricted, thus empowering you to navigate the internet with confidence and peace of mind.